Output d0520fa614791e0a39c3ae11f874ba72f9d63fb138fd9f8c8ca9fa125469d5d6:0

value
18348335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0358b9f9c6703f72a3fc319b4051be9085b30fac OP_EQUAL
address
31ziEwc6iFhe7YMLEXq1Sp4rvSRvpR7Lk7
transaction
d0520fa614791e0a39c3ae11f874ba72f9d63fb138fd9f8c8ca9fa125469d5d6
spent
true